Best Practices
- •Embrace Encouragement and Support: Always write from a place of understanding and empathy for the busy woman. Use positive language and offer solutions, not just products. Avoid jargon or overly complex sentences.
- •Focus on "Grace, Not Perfection": Weave this mantra into the copy subtly or directly. Acknowledge that life isn't always perfect and that Simplified tools are there to help navigate the beautiful mess, not to impose rigid, unachievable standards.
- •Highlight Simplicity and Joy: Continuously bring the copy back to the core benefits: making life easier, creating space, and finding joy in the everyday. Use words like "simple," "easy," "joyful," "calm," "breathe."
- •Maintain a Bright and Cheerful Visual & Verbal Aesthetic: Even in text-only copy, evoke the brand's clean, colorful, and optimistic feel. Use vibrant yet uncluttered language. When visuals are paired, ensure they align with this aesthetic.
- •Speak Authentically from the Founder's Journey (where appropriate): Remind the audience of the "why" behind Simplified – born from a real need. This builds trust and reinforces the brand's relatable and heartfelt origins, even as it grows. Ensure this aligns with the broader brand messaging and avoids a perception of being out of touch.
Social Perception
Largely perceived positively by its target audience as a provider of beautiful and functional organizational tools that genuinely help them simplify their lives. Customers appreciate the aesthetic, the quality, and the supportive community. Emily Ley, as the founder, is seen by many as an inspiring figure. However, there's a segment of observers and some former customers who perceive a disconnect between the brand's original message of simplicity and the founder's current influencer lifestyle, which sometimes promotes high-end products. This has led to some feeling the brand is less relatable or "out of touch." Despite this, the core products continue to be well-regarded for their purpose.
